EER Seminar - Equity and Inclusion in STEM Intro Courses
Tim McKay, Arthur F. Thurnau Professor of Physics, Astronomy, Education; Director of the Digital Innovation Greenhouse
Equity and inclusion are central goals for educational institutions. Are these goals being met? Looking back, I'll describe studies which revealed a pattern of gendered performance differences in large foundational courses, both at Michigan and at an array of other Universities. I'll also talk about pursuing solutions: how we use tools like ECoach, both to learn more and to experiment with possible interventions. Looking forward, I will describe an emerging national collaboration, dedicated to the pursuit of equity and inclusion in STEM courses, and describe how students, faculty, and staff here at Michigan can get involved.
